[Federal Register Volume 61, Number 191 (Tuesday, October 1, 1996)] [Rules and Regulations] [Pages 51230-51233] From the Federal Register Online via the Government Publishing Office [www.gpo.gov] [FR Doc No: 96-25061] ======================================================================= ----------------------------------------------------------------------- FEDERAL MARITIME COMMISSION 46 CFR Parts 501, 502, 514 and 583 Reorganization of Enforcement Components AGENCY: Federal Maritime Commission. ACTION: Final rule. ----------------------------------------------------------------------- SUMMARY: The Federal Maritime Commission is amending its rules to reflect the establishment of the Bureau of Enforcement and the replacement of its District Offices with Area Representatives. S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Federal Maritime Commission is amending various provisions of Part 500 to end of Title 46 of the Code of Federal Regulations to reflect the reorganization of its enforcement components, which includes the consolidation of the Bureau of Hearing Counsel and the Bureau of Investigations into a new Bureau of Enforcement and the replacement of its District Offices with individual Area Representatives. Notice and public comment are not necessary prior to the issuance of this rule because it deals solely with matters of agency organization. Neither is a delayed effective date required. This action does not affect the substantive duties and functions of the Commission's enforcement components. L. 88-777 (46 U.S.C. app. 817d, 817e). 9. Section 502.42 is revised to read as follows: Sec. 502.42 Bureau of Enforcement. The Director, Bureau of Enforcement, shall be a party to all proceedings governed by the rules in this part, except that in complaint proceedings under Sec. 502.62, the Director may become a party only upon leave to intervene granted pursuant to Sec. 502.72, and in rulemaking proceedings, the Director may become a party by designation, if the Commission determines that the circumstances of the proceeding warrant such participation. The Director or the Director's representative shall be served with copies of all papers, pleadings, and documents in every proceeding in which the Bureau of Enforcement is a party. The Bureau of Enforcement shall actively participate in any proceeding to which the Director is a party, to the extent required in the public interest, subject to the separation of functions required by section 5(c) of the Administrative Procedure Act.
